Released during the International Consumer Electronics Show, the OX01E20 is OmniVision’s latest and most advanced automotive SoC for SVS and RVC, pin-to-pin compatible with the current generation of 1.3-megapixel designs.

Santa Clara, California – January 4, 2023 – OmniVision, a leading developer of semiconductor solutions for advanced digital imaging, analog, touch screen, and display technologies, announced the launch of its new 1.3-megapixel OX01E20 system-on-chip (SoC) for automotive 360-degree surround view systems (SVS) and rear view cameras (RVC). The OX01E20 brings industry-leading LED flicker mitigation (LFM) and 140dB high dynamic range (HDR) capabilities to OmniVision’s automotive single-chip image sensor and signal processing solution portfolio.

The OX01E20 provides excellent imaging performance for SVS and RVC, capable of handling various harsh lighting conditions, while also featuring a compact form factor and low power consumption. In a single 1/4-inch optical format package, the OX01E20 integrates a 3-micron image sensor, advanced image signal processor (ISP), as well as full distortion correction/perspective correction (DC/PC) and on-screen display (OSD), enabling designers to achieve small size, excellent low-light performance, ultra-low power consumption, and low cost, while the OX01E20 can operate with just a single PCB, enhancing the reliability of the camera module.

Key features that make the OX01E20 stand out from competitor solutions:

01

Industry-leading 140dB HDR and LFM capabilities

02

Excellent HDR and LFM performance across the automotive temperature range

03

Advanced ISP, including DC/PC and OSD

04

Utilizes a-CSP technology for compact solutions

05

Low power consumption

06

Based on OmniVision’s PureCelĀ® Plus architecture, which offers excellent low-light sensitivity and high signal-to-noise ratio

The OX01E20 meets ASIL-B safety standards and is now available for sampling, with mass production scheduled for June 2023. For more information, please contact an OmniVision sales representative:
